I use a RE450 as a repeater. However, when I am standing right in front of the repeater with my phone or laptop, I mean right in front with my phone touching the repeater, even when the signal from the main router is at it's lowest, I am not auto switched to the repeater, unless I switch off and switch on the wifi connection of my device.

And when I am within the closest range of the main router, the RE450 signal still holds until I switch off and switch on the wifi connection of the device.

 

Pls note that this only happens with the RE450, other extenders within my property auto connect and auto disconnects when within or out of range and connects to the closest.

 

Can you help me with the issue with the RE450?, I am close to dumping it!.

@CosaNostra 

 

What you describe has nothing to do with the extender or the router. What network your phone connects to is up to the phone itself. Only networks that utilize mesh protocols (802.11k/v/r) are able to tell the client device what network to connect to. A router or an extender does not do that.

 

I would recommend making the SSID of the extender different from the router so you know which network you are connecting to.
